Lawrence student named journalist of year

Patrick Lattin, a Baker University senior from Lawrence, was named the journalist of the year by the Kansas Associated Collegiate Press at its conference on April 15 and 16 in Wichita.

Lattin, the editor of the Baker student newspaper, the Baker Orange, became the eighth Baker student to earn the recognition since 2000.

Lattin was also given honorable mention for headlines, editorials and two in series writing.

The student paper won the association’s All-Kansas award for the eighth time in the last 10 years.

Senior Wes Mikel finished second runner-up in journalist of the year in the yearbook category.

Several other Baker journalists from area towns earned top finishes:

¢ Emily Garza, De Soto, third place in news photography.

¢ Jen Thierer, De Soto, third place in column writing.

¢ Mikel, Lenexa, honorable mention in illustrations.
